I’m using the free-tier models provided through OpenCode Zen, such as Muse Spark 1.2 and Muse Spark 1.3. These models are listed as completely free, but running a prompt produces the following message:
Free usage exceeded, subscribe to Go [retrying in 8h 13m attempt #1]
This issue occurs even though I am using free models and have not subscribed to the Go plan.
Environment
OpenCode version: 1.18.28
Plan: Free tier
Interfaces affected:
Terminal
Desktop
Models affected:
Muse Spark 1.2
Muse Spark 1.3
The same error occurs in both the terminal and desktop applications.
Expected behavior
Free models should run normally for users on the free tier, or the application should display an accurate explanation if usage limits have been reached.
Actual behavior
The request fails with a message prompting me to subscribe to Go and indicates that the system will retry after several hours.
Could you please verify whether free-model usage limits are being applied incorrectly or whether there is an issue with the usage-limit status?
